This is DFRobot Bluno - An Arduino-compatible Board - Bluetooth 4.0. It's time to get Bluetooth 4.0 into your arduino project and sync it up with your phone! For aficionados of smart devices and wearables with this new tech (Bluetooth 4.0 low energy, BLE), now you can go further than hacking things apart to start prototyping with your board.

You may also check Bluetooth microcontrollor selection guide to get more information. As a member of the Bluno Family, DFRobot Bluno is the first of its kind in integrating Bluetooth 4.0 (BLE) module into "Arduino Uno", making it an ideal prototyping platform for both software and hardware developers to go BLE. You will be able to develop your own smart bracelet, smart pedometer, and more. Through the low-power Bluetooth 4.0 technology, real-time low energy communication can be made really easy.

DFRobot Bluno integrates a TI CC2540 BT 4.0 chip with the "Arduino UNO" development board. It allows wireless programming via BLE, supports Bluetooth HID, AT command to config BLE and you can upgrade BLE firmware easily. Bluno is also compatible with all "Arduino Uno" pins which means any project made with Uno can directly go wireless! Note:
  1. Bluno Family does not support other brand BLE devices since the difference of Bluetooth profile.
  2. If you want to use a computer to communicate with Bluno, a BLE link or USB BLE link is needed, the BLE on your computer is not compatible!

Features:

  1. On-board BLE chip: TI CC2540
  2. Supports Wireless Programming Via BLE
  3. Supports Bluetooth HID
  4. Supports IBeacons
  5. Supports AT command to config the BLE
  6. Transparent communication through Serial
  7. BLE firmware updating-Supported
  8. Supported: Android System 4.3+ with BLE4.0 module inside with original firmware with BLE driver. e.g. Nexus 4+, Xiaomi 2s, Samsung Galaxy s4, Samsung Galaxy note 3 etc.
  9. Supported: iOS 7.0+ devices: iPhone 4s+, iPad 3+, iPad Mini, iPod 5th Gen (iPhone 4s is not supported.)
  10. Output Current (I/O pin): 40mA
  11. Output Current (Power pin): 200mA
  12. On-board BLE chip: TI CC2540
  13. Bootloader: Arduino Uno
  14. Compatible with the Arduino Uno pin mapping
